The New Scissor Sisters Video 'Baby Come Home' Has a Big Head: WATCH
A big head, as in beer.
Scissor Sisters dropped a new UK single today, "Baby Come Home", and along with it a video which sees Jake Shears, Baby Daddy, Ana Matronic, and Del Marquis dropped into a series of fantasy micro brew labels as vikings, nuns, sailors, and witches.
